09:41 — The Hollyvale checkout service exhausted its database connection pool after the Marrowgate deploy doubled idle timeout. Pool recycling stalled, queueing requests for up to 90 seconds. We reverted the pool config and connections normalized by 09:55. Release manager should hold promotion until verification completes against the build identified below.

session token of fajeg-hahop = htk31_505183fb9ac6ddef72419ebad75f441

Ticket: Pool car key cabinet — contractor access

Raised by: Facilities, Orley Park site

Visiting contractors from Merrow Auto Services are attending Thursday to collect and return pool vehicle keys for the scheduled servicing round. The key cabinet is mounted in the service corridor off the west lobby, clearly marked "Fleet Keys". Contractors must sign the collection log for each key taken and return all keys before 5pm the same day. Escort is not required for this corridor. The cabinet keypad code for the visit is below:

door code, hahag-tagef: bdg-OAWSKZ-89993088

Action item PM-14: All Glimmerframe plugin authors must route uploaded images through the shared EXIF scrubbing hook rather than stripping metadata themselves. Inconsistent scrubbing left GPS tags in thumbnails during the incident. Deadline is the next plugin certification cycle. The hook's interface contract and migration guide are documented on the following internal page.

dashboard of taduf-yagap = https://confluence.tolvaqsys.internal/display/display/projects/display

## Runbook: Quillform Rendering Failures

If your plugin's output fails to render, first check that it emits valid Quillform intermediate nodes — malformed node trees are dropped silently at the sanitizer stage, not surfaced as errors. Validate locally with the dry-run flag before publishing, and note that raw HTML passthrough is disabled for all third-party plugins. The full node schema, sanitizer rules, and a validation checklist are published on this page:

runbook for tagug-hafog: https://jira.lumiclabs.internal/projects/pages/pages/9773c0d8